QueueJumper: Patch critical RCE vulnerability in MSMQ service

Windows[German]A remote code execution vulnerability CVE-2023-21554 exists in the Microsoft Message Queuing service (MSMQ), which has been rated critical with a CVEv3 score of 9.8. Microsoft has released security updates for Windows clients and servers on April 11, 2023, that also address this vulnerability. Those who have not yet updated their systems should apply the patch promptly, or at least mitigate the vulnerability.

Affinity forums hacked (April 6, 2023)

Sicherheit (Pexels, allgemeine Nutzung)[German]Unpleasant information for users of Affinity forums. The operator informs its users that there was a cyber attack on April 6, 2023. It seems that the account of an administrator was compromised, so that the attacker(s) could gain access to the list of members of the forums. In the process, the email addresses associated with the accounts were likely captured, as well as the IP addresses of the forum users.

Western Digital hack: Attackers stole 10 terabytes, demand ransom

Sicherheit (Pexels, allgemeine Nutzung)[German]Hard drive manufacturer Western Digital had admitted to a cyber attack on its IT networks on April 3, 2023. Now the hackers responsible for this attack have probably revealed details to a US medium. Thus, 10 terabytes of data could be stolen. The hackers are demanding a hefty ransom sum.

Cyber attack on Rheinmetall Group (April 2023) – civil branches affected

Sicherheit (Pexels, allgemeine Nutzung)[German]German Rheinmetall Group (defence and automotiv supplier) and its subsidiaries have been hit by a cyber attack. This is already the second attack within a few months – this time probably successful. The attack has been known since Friday, April 14, 2023, although few details have become public. A prosecutor's office has launched an investigation. Exactly how serious this attack, which could be related to the defense company's activities and also affects subsidiaries such as the automotive supplier Kolbenschmidt in Neckarsulm, is currently unknown.
